Who We Are: Healthy Kids Running Series is a five (5) week running program in the spring and fall for kids Pre-K through 8th grade. Each HKRS Series takes place once a week and offers age appropriate running events including the 50 & 75 yard dashes, the 1/4 mile, the 1/2 mile and the 1 mile run. Kids will earn points for each race they complete based on their finish.

Pricing: The registration fee covers the entire five (5) weeks of the Series which includes race bibs for each week, a runner shirt, a finisher medal and any sponsor giveaways. Registration is non-refundable and non-transferable. Online Early Bird registration increases three weeks prior to the first race event.

High School: We also welcome our High School runners! Our high school students will be running a 2 mile race.

Challenger: This Series offers a Challenger Division which is an adaptive 75 yard race for children with disabilities and/or special needs. This allows for parents, siblings, and friends to be on the course with runners to provide support as well as bringing their own supportive devices such as crutches, braces, wheelchairs, etc. to be used by runners.

Single Day Racing: Single day race registration opens one hour prior to the start of each race. The registration fee covers one single race to be run on the day of registration. ALL single day registrations should be completed onsite at the race location. Single day racers will have the option to upgrade to the full series (see tab on the left side of the page for instructions). There is a strict no-refund and no-transfer policy.

Awards: All participants receive a medal on Week 5! Trophies will be awarded to the overall top finishers in each of the divisions listed below (broken out by boys and girls respectively):

    RACE INFORMATION:

    Mark your calendars for Saturday, April 25th and join us at Greenfield Park in West Allis, WI for the 11th Annual Cream City

    5K!

    Since 2016, this inspiring event has brought the community together to raise awareness for organ, tissue, and eye

    donation throughout southeastern Wisconsin.

    Held during Donate Life Month, the Cream City 5K features something for everyone - whether you're running, walking, or

    cheering from the sidelines. Enjoy a 5K Run/Walk, a relaxed 3K Walk, or bring the little ones for Kellan’s Kids Fun Run.

    Our family-friendly event features a fast, scenic loop course, gender-specific long sleeve tech shirts for all participants, and

    delicious post-race food. Let’s run with purpose and celebrate the gift of life!

    This event is held in loving memory of Kellan Sorenson, who passed away in December 2015. In a profound act of

    generosity, Kellan’s parents chose to donate his organs to help save other children in need of life-saving transplants.

    Run Tosa Run is a 5k run/walk and half-mile kids' run through the beautiful tree-lined streets of the Tosa East Towne neighborhood.

    The event is hosted by the Tosa East Towne Neighborhood Association and supported by lead sponsors BelAir Cantina and GRAEF, with net proceeds going to Ronald McDonald House Charities.

    Come see the best of what our residents and businesses have to offer, with East Tosa awards and raffle prizes.

    About the cause:

    Ronald McDonald House Charities Eastern Wisconsin will benefit from the proceeds raised by the event. The well-known charity is located on Watertown Plank Road in Wauwatosa, near Children’s Hospital of Wisconsin. Ronald McDonald House’s mission is to ease the burden of families with children suffering from serious illness or injury. Lodging and caring outreach programs are available for families who have children staying in Milwaukee-area hospitals. Art therapy, dog therapy, a secret garden, and daily meals prepared by volunteer groups are examples of services and programs offered to families staying at the Ronald McDonald House.

    Ray of Hope for Ovarian Cancer Cure Inc is entirely volunteer-run. Our operating expenses for the Ray of Hope Run are covered by generous sponsors, ensuring participant fees and donations go straight to research. We are also incredibly grateful for our many in-kind sponsors who donate signage, food, race equipment, and other essentials that help make the event possible.

    Start your 4th of July with a bang by running the 48th edition of the Firecracker Four! A tradition for many to start the holiday with a 4 mile run OR a 1.4 mile walk through the neighborhoods of Hales Corners. Come join over 1200 of your family, friends, and neighbors for the post race celebration. We will have cookies, chocolate milk, and other refreshments. The Firecracker Four is just one of many events featured by the Hales Corners Fourth of July Committee. Come for the race and stay all day to enjoy the festivities!

    Founded in Milwaukee in late 2023, Buena Tierra Run Club has rapidly grown from a small group of seven to a vibrant community. Inspired by Patrick’s experience running through Chicago’s Pilsen neighborhood, the group was formed to create a Latino-centered space in Milwaukee’s Southside where running encourages physical and mental well-being. Meeting weekly, their runs connect participants to local streets and landmarks that celebrate Latino heritage and Milwaukee’s diverse urban landscape. Open to everyone but focused on Latino identity, Buena Tierra promotes inclusive, laid-back runs that foster camaraderie and support beyond just the pavement.
